PHP学习笔记-创建单个目录和递归目录
PHP代码:
1 <?php
2 echo "创建一个目录的情况**************************<br>";
3 //在E盘创建文件夹“WEB开发”
4 if (!is_dir("e:/WEB开发") && mkdir("e:/WEB开发")) {
5 echo "文件夹创建成功";
6 }else{
7 echo "文件夹创建失败";
8 }
9 echo "<br>创建递归目录的情况**********************<br>";
10 $file_path="E:/a/b/c/d";
11 if (!is_dir($file_path)){
12 if (mkdir($file_path,777,true)) {
13 echo "创建递归文件夹成功";
14 }else {
15 echo "创建文件夹失败";
16 }
17 }else {
18 echo "该文件夹已经有了";
19 }
20 ?>
is_dir() — 判断给定文件名是否是一个目录
mkdir()默认情况下只能创建一个目录,成功返回true,失败返回false
如果想创建递归文件,需将mkdir()的第二三个参数填写完整,如: mkdir($file_path,777,true)